                        Bell M3 Pro

                        I've got a Bell M3 pro also. I think a closed face helmet is the way to go, because you need every bit of possible protection in a crash, and teeth, jaw, etc. aren't really expendable. I think buying a helmet based just on comfort is a mistake: once you're wheeling at speed on the track and you're trying to get through Turn 1 (Thunderhill) at 100MPH you don't even NOTICE the "discomfort" you felt in the helmet showroom. I bought the best-made, lightest, full-face helmet I could afford. And Bell Motorsport pumps huge amounts of moolah back into racing and safety research.

                            the coordinator of the june DE i was at actually very much supported closed face at the track because cars can kick up rocks, marbles, etc. and some woman got nailed in the face with some such debris.

                            the visor can protect your eyes unlike the cool inbetween helmets people have been posting. that, or wear sunglasses.
